It’s Over! Damian is Nate’s Not Real Brother The Young And The Restless Spoilers

When Nathan Owens was cast on The Young & The Restless, details surrounding his character were kept under wraps.

When he finally debuted on the soap, it appeared that he was playing Nate’s long-lost half-brother, Damian.

However was revealed that wasn’t actually true! He has just been pretending to be Amy’s son and the real Damian is actually being played by actor Jermaine Rivers!

Y&R marks Rivers’ daytime debut, though he has worked on primetime sudsers like Devious Maids and Queen Sugar.

The actor also has some superhero bonafides, playing Shatter on the Marvel series The Gifted and appearing in the feature film Black Adam.

His most recent work has been episodes of Sweet Magnolias, Law & Order: Special Victims Unit, and Found.

“I’m excited,” Rivers told TV Insider of his new gig. “It feels like it’s been a long wait and I’ve been sitting on that secret but I’m excited for the world to meet the real Damian and to see the story progress.”

Nate thought he had met his half-brother but he had no idea it was all a put-on and Holden was just pretending to be Damian to gauge whether or not Nate could be trusted.

So there’s still plenty more twists and turns to come in this particular family drama!

The Young and the Restless spoilers: The real Damian appears! So why is he playing games?

“He’s a very cerebral, cautious man,” Rivers teases of the real Damian. “He’s very strategic and plays his cards close to the vest.

He’s a very successful businessman who is managing and overseeing a couple of companies, so he doesn’t have time for a lot of games or drama.

With that level of anonymity comes mystery, so it’s going to be fun for everyone to see him, initially, in contrast to what they’ve already been acquainted with with his proxy. You will see a contrast.”
